How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Irving Arts District?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Irving Arts District Studio Apartments | $1,554 | $820 | $4,269 |
Irving Arts District 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,698 | $911 | $5,278 |
Irving Arts District 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,129 | $1,223 | $7,645 |
Irving Arts District 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,402 | $1,795 | $9,937 |
Irving Arts District 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,620 | $7,620 | $7,620 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Low Income Irving Arts District Apartments
What is the Cheapest Low Income apartment in Irving Arts District?
Currently the most affordable Low Income Apartment in Irving Arts District is at Las Colinas Heights listed at $1,088.
How much is the average rent for a Low Income Irving Arts District Apartment?
The average rent for a Low Income Apartment in Irving Arts District is $1,757.
What is the largest Low Income Irving Arts District Apartment for rent?
Today's Low Income apartment with the most square footage in Irving Arts District is a 1,335 square feet unit starting from $1,088 at Las Colinas Heights.
What is the average size for Irving Arts District Low Income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Low Income rental in Irving Arts District is currently at 808 sq ft.
